Container Plant Sizes
Container sizes indicate plant age and growing capacity rather than liquid volume equivalents. Our containers follow industry-standard nursery "trade gallon" specifications, which differ from standard liquid gallon measurements.
Young Plants (6 months to 18 months old)
Container Size | Actual Volume | Metric Equivalent |
---|---|---|
2" x 2" x 3" | 0.18 - 0.21 dry quarts | 0.20 - 0.23 dry liters |
4" Container | 0.31 - 0.87 dry quarts | 0.35 - 0.96 dry liters |
4.5" Container | 0.65 dry quarts | 0.72 dry liters |
6" Container | 1.4 dry quarts | 1.59 dry liters |
1 Quart | 1 dry quart | 1.1 dry liters |
5.5" Container | 1.89 dry quarts | 2.08 dry liters |
Established Plants (18 months to 2.5 years old)
Container Size | Actual Volume | Metric Equivalent |
---|---|---|
2 Quart | 2 dry quarts | 2.2 dry liters |
#1 Container | 2.26 - 3.73 dry quarts | 2.49 - 4.11 dry liters |
5" x 5" x 12" | 3.5 - 4.3 dry quarts | 3.85 - 4.74 dry liters |
Mature Plants (2-4 years old)
Container Size | Actual Volume | Metric Equivalent |
---|---|---|
#2 Container | 1.19 - 1.76 dry gallons | 5.24 - 7.75 dry liters |
#3 Container | 2.15 - 2.76 dry gallons | 8.14 - 12.16 dry liters |
Large Plants (3-5 years old)
Container Size | Actual Volume | Metric Equivalent |
---|---|---|
#5 Container | 2.92 - 4.62 dry gallons | 12.86 - 20.35 dry liters |
#6 Container | 5.25 - 6.01 dry gallons | 23.12 - 26.42 dry liters |
#7 Container | 5.98 - 6.53 dry gallons | 26.34 - 28.76 dry liters |
Bare Root Plants
Bare root plants are sold by height from the root system to the top of the plant. Plants may exceed minimum height requirements.
Common Sizes:
- Trees: 1 foot, 2 feet, 3 feet, 4 feet, 5 feet, 6 feet
- Shrubs & Perennials: 1 foot, 18 inches, 2 feet

Proven Winners® Puffer Fish® Panicle Hydrangea
Get ready for a fluffy garden showstopper with Proven Winners® Puffer Fish® Panicle Hydrangea USPP#35316 (Hydrangea paniculata 'NCHP1'). This compact yet powerful shrub is known for its massive, fluffy white flower heads that practically cover the plant, creating a striking cloud-like effect in the landscape! As summer fades, the flowers take on soft green tones, extending their beauty well into fall.
Unlike traditional Panicle Hydrangeas, Puffer Fish® doesn't just stop with one bloom cycle! It produces a final burst of flowers late in the season, giving it an extra 'puff' of blooms just when you thought the show was over!
With strong, upright stems, incredible cold hardiness, and low-maintenance care, this Hydrangea is perfect for borders, foundation plantings, and container gardens.
Why You'll Love Puffer Fish® Panicle Hydrangea
- Large, Fluffy White Blooms – Gigantic flowers cover the plant, resembling soft, puffy clouds.
- Extended Blooming Season – Flowers start white, transition to soft green, and finish with a late-season flush of fresh blooms.
- Cold Hardy & Reliable – Thrives in USDA zones 3-8, returning bigger and better each year.
- Strong, Sturdy Stems – Flowers stay upright, even after heavy rain. No drooping or flopping!
- Compact & Manageable Size – Grows 3-5 feet tall and wide, making it perfect for small spaces.
- Drought-Tolerant & Low Maintenance – Once established, requires minimal watering and care.
- Pollinator-Friendly – Attracts butterflies and beneficial insects.
- Deer & Rabbit Resistant – Less likely to be browsed by wildlife.

Simple Hydrangea Growing & Care Guide
Hydrangeas are easy to plant and grow!
- Sunlight: Prefers full sun to partial shade; at least 4-6 hours of sunlight daily ensures the best blooms.
- Soil: Thrives in moist, well-drained soil, but adapts to different conditions.
- Watering: Moderate; water regularly during dry spells to maintain healthy blooms.
- Pruning: Cut back Panicle Hydrangeas in late winter or early spring to encourage fresh growth and abundant flowering.
- Mulch: Provide a 3-4 inch deep layer of mulch around your Hydrangea's root system.
- Spacing: Plant 3-5 feet apart for a lush, full effect.
